Automatic Powder Coating Booths For Sale are advanced systems designed for high-volume, precision coating applications. Key components include robotic spray arms, conveyor systems, high-efficiency ventilation, HEPA filters, powder recovery units, and integrated curing ovens. These booths are engineered for minimal human intervention, ensuring consistent, high-quality finishes.
2. How Automatic Powder Coating Booths Work
Robotic arms apply electrostatically charged powder to parts moving on a conveyor belt. Ventilation systems capture overspray, with filters recovering up to 99% of unused powder. Parts then pass through curing ovens (300–450°F) for a durable finish. IoT-enabled controls monitor and adjust parameters in real time for optimal performance.

4. Applications of Automatic Powder Coating Booths
Ideal for automotive (body panels, wheels), aerospace (engine components), and appliance manufacturing. These booths handle high-volume production, delivering uniform, corrosion-resistant finishes on metals, plastics (with primers), and composites.

6. Maintenance Tips for Automatic Powder Coating Booths
Clean filters weekly to maintain airflow and powder recovery rates. Inspect robotic arms monthly for wear and calibration issues. Lubricate conveyor chains every 500 hours. Replace HEPA filters annually. Calibrate temperature and airflow sensors quarterly.
7. Customizing Automatic Powder Coating Booths For Specific Needs
Expand booth dimensions for oversized parts or add multi-stage curing zones. Integrate fire suppression systems for flammable powders or humidity controls for sensitive materials. IoT-enabled monitoring systems optimize energy use and coating quality.
8. FAQs About Automatic Powder Coating Booths For Sale
Q: What safety features are essential for automatic powder coating booths?
A: Explosion-proof lighting, ground fault interrupters, and emergency stop buttons are critical.
Q: How to reduce powder waste in automatic powder coating booths?
A: High-efficiency recovery systems reclaim 95–99% of overspray.
Q: Can automatic powder coating booths handle UV-curable powders?
A: Yes—custom UV curing modules are available for specialty coatings.
Q: Are automatic powder coating booths energy-efficient?
A: Yes—heat-recovery ovens and variable-speed fans reduce energy use by 30–40%.
Q: How long does an automatic powder coating booth last?
A: With proper maintenance, premium systems operate efficiently for 10–15 years.
